Transaction 1fd66863eff9279084989ba81e562dfc84fd716ff657e149c651066dfad01e60
1 Input
1 Output
-
1fd66863eff9279084989ba81e562dfc84fd716ff657e149c651066dfad01e60:0
- value
- 207912
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07516db404225303547bad6ebc7a76de279b986b OP_EQUAL
- address
- 32MiCe4pqv6Kj1ibniFBumTiREwvgdb4eL